你是如何做到自我管理的?
在前端开发领域,自我管理尤为重要,因为它涉及到项目的进度、代码的质量以及个人技能的提升。以下是我做到自我管理的一些方法和建议:
-
设定明确的目标:
- 为自己设定短期和长期目标,确保这些目标是具体、可衡量的。
- 例如,设定一个目标为“在一个月内掌握React框架的基础知识”,这样的目标既明确又可实现。
-
制定计划与时间表:
- 根据目标制定详细的学习或工作计划,包括每天要完成的任务。
- 使用时间管理工具(如Trello、Todoist等)来跟踪任务和进度。
-
保持持续学习:
- 前端技术更新迅速,因此需要不断学习新知识和技术。
- 定期阅读前端相关的博客、文章和书籍,参加在线课程或技术研讨会。
-
实践与应用:
- 通过实际项目来应用所学知识,这样更容易掌握和理解。
- 积极参与开源项目或自己发起个人项目,以锻炼实践能力。
-
代码质量与版本控制:
- 遵循代码规范,编写清晰、可维护的代码。
- 使用Git等版本控制工具来管理代码,确保每次更改都有记录。
-
时间管理与优先级排序:
- 采用时间管理技巧(如番茄工作法)来提高工作效率。
- 对任务进行优先级排序,先处理重要且紧急的任务。
-
健康与休息:
- 注意保持良好的作息习惯,确保有足够的休息。
- 长时间编程后,适当休息眼睛和身体,避免过度疲劳。
-
反思与总结:
- 定期回顾自己的工作和学习成果,找出可以改进的地方。
- 保持写技术博客或日记的习惯,记录学习心得和解决问题的过程。
-
寻求反馈与帮助:
- 与同事、导师或社区成员保持交流,寻求他们的反馈和建议。
- 遇到难题时,不要害怕寻求帮助,通过协作共同解决问题。
-
保持积极心态:
- 面对挑战和困难时,保持积极的心态和解决问题的决心。
- 庆祝每一个小成功,激励自己继续前进。
通过实施这些自我管理策略,我可以更有效地管理我的时间、技能和精力,从而在前端开发领域取得持续的进步和成功。